summaryrefslogtreecommitdiff
diff options
context:
space:
mode:
authorRomain Jobredeaux <jobredeaux@google.com>2021-08-10 16:31:43 +0000
committerAutomerger Merge Worker <android-build-automerger-merge-worker@system.gserviceaccount.com>2021-08-10 16:31:43 +0000
commit0ea3f19e14ea0556e6382a1a85b0bb83a76780b6 (patch)
tree332e914d84e7cc212d7f01dece671e4367e1b397
parent2fa98b2d5f7a3f2f3251afb28d5b59272de9feb3 (diff)
parent992225cabfa642086892f9d028157fc513d04007 (diff)
downloadjdk11-0ea3f19e14ea0556e6382a1a85b0bb83a76780b6.tar.gz
Define a java_runtime and toolchain bazel targets for JDK11. am: 992225cabf
Original change: https://android-review.googlesource.com/c/platform/prebuilts/jdk/jdk11/+/1788471 Change-Id: I15b850d914d78382c1d88dc71c88eaefcb3866c5
-rw-r--r--linux-x86/BUILD.bazel16
1 files changed, 16 insertions, 0 deletions
diff --git a/linux-x86/BUILD.bazel b/linux-x86/BUILD.bazel
new file mode 100644
index 0000000..74f9a22
--- /dev/null
+++ b/linux-x86/BUILD.bazel
@@ -0,0 +1,16 @@
+java_runtime(
+ name = "jdk11_runtime",
+ srcs = glob(["**"]),
+)
+
+config_setting(
+ name = "jdk11_setting",
+ values = {"java_runtime_version": "jdk11"}
+)
+
+toolchain(
+ name="jdk11_toolchain",
+ target_settings = [":jdk11_setting"],
+ toolchain_type = "@bazel_tools//tools/jdk:runtime_toolchain_type",
+ toolchain = "jdk11_runtime",
+)